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

Pair codes A friend of yours is quite excited about having developed a new class of codes: pair codes. Pair codes are a generalization of

Pair codes
A friend of yours is quite excited about having developed a new class of codes: pair codes. Pair codes are a generalization of the 2-out-of-5 representation discussed in Notes Set 4.2(Lumetta's notes). In a pair code, each code word has exactly two 1 bits. However, one can define a pair code on any number of bits N. For example, if N=100, one has 100 bits in the code words, and exactly two 1 bits.
Your friend points out that as N grows, the fraction of valid code words drops dramatically. For N=100, for example, there are only 4950 valid code words (100 times 99 divided by 2), but there are 2100 bit patterns. Your friend argues that error correction capabilities for pair codes must be quite powerful, since the codes are so sparse
What is the Hamming distance of the pair code with 6-bit code words? Use an example to prove that your answer is correct.
What is the Hamming distance of the pair code on 100-bit code words? Explain how you can again prove that your answer is correct (please avoid writing 100-bit numbers).
How many bits can be corrected using a pair code with N-bit code words?
image text in transcribed

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image

Step: 3

blur-text-image

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Recommended Textbook for

Database Design Application Development And Administration

Authors: Michael V. Mannino

3rd Edition

0071107010, 978-0071107013

More Books

Students also viewed these Databases questions